The Institute of Chartered Accountants of Pakistan

Hands-on Course on Data Management and Analytics


Competency
Apply enhanced skillset of data management, analysis and business intelligence to
respond to the needs of emerging workplace.

Grid Grid Minimum Weightage


Ref Coaching
hours
A Data and Database Management System 16 15-20
B Big Data, Data & Business Analytics 18 -20-25
C Data Description and Diagnostics 20 20-25
D Data Visualization & Classification 16 15-20
E Data Prediction and modeling 20 20-25
Total 90 100

Specific Examinable Knowledge Reference

1 Conceptual schema, relational database design, normalization


2 SQL for data extraction and analysis
3 Core features and components of ERP systems and data extraction from ERP
using SQL
4 Big Data Infrastructure Plan and Information System Design
5 Strategies for handling and processing Big Data
6 Open-source frameworks for Big Data
7 Collection, storage, and organization of data using Big Data solutions for business
organizations
8 Data integrity and control processes in business and finance
9 Gartner’s Model (Descriptive, diagnostics, predictive and prescriptive analytics)
10 Predictive modeling using regression, clustering, and classification analysis
11 Python and its libraries
12 Python for descriptive and statistical analysis of business data (mean or average,
median, quartile, maximum, minimum, range, variance, and standard deviation)
13 Create plots, graphs, tables using python and its libraries
14 Hierarchical Clustering, Nonhierarchical Clustering
15 Cluster and Association
16 Correlation, Hypothesis Testing
17 Python in audit, assurance, and related services for evaluating internal controls
and gathering evidence
18 Data Extract, Transform, and Load (ETL) using Python and Power Query
19 Development of data insights using Python
20 Data visualization techniques using Python and Power BI
21 Machine learning models for predictive data analysis
22 Implications of AI and robotics in data prediction and validation
23 Use of smart software and applications for data prediction and results
validation

4
The Institute of Chartered Accountants of Pakistan

24 Application of supervised and unsupervised machine learning techniques on


business analytics.
25 Data Analytics Cases on:
• Consumer Demand, Pricing and Revenues
• Customer Value, Segmentation and Share of Wallet
• Product Profitability and Channel Optimisation
• Supply Chain Optimisation
• Predictive Maintenance
• Operational Efficiency
• Fraud and Risk Assessment
• Business Portfolio Assessment
• Business Valuation Metrics

HANDS-ON COURSE ON FIN-TECH


Competency
Apply enhanced skillset to manage and foresee impact of technology on financial decision
making to respond to the needs of the emerging workplace.

Grid Minimum Weightage


Coaching
hours
Business Technology 8 5-10
Digital Transactions, Funding and Investments 26 25-30
Financial Trends & Analytics 44 45-50
Security, Risk and Regulations 12 10-15
Total 90 100

Key Examinable Knowledge Reference

1 Banking and payments industry


2 FinTech technologies including AI, Blockchain, Cloud, IoT, Data, and
Cybersecurity
3 Impact of changing technologies on finance and banking
4 Digital payments and remittances, settlement and reconciliation processes
5 Blockchain ecosystems
6 Cryptocurrencies, crowdfunding, initial coin offerings, and decentralized
finance
7 Python for descriptive, diagnostic, and predictive analytics
8 Regulatory environment and challenges for FinTech in Pakistan
9 Risk management and security standards, cyber security framework and
mitigation solutions
10 Cybersecurity models (the CIA triad, the star model, the Parkerian hexad)
11 The information security lifecycle
12 The Risk Management Framework (RMF)
13 Threats and vulnerabilities regarding privacy and digital identities,
penetration testing and vulnerability assessment
14 Disaster recovery and business continuity in relation to FinTech solutions.
15 Contingency Planning
16 FinTech Regulations (National Financial Inclusion Strategy, Government of
Pakistan
17 Regulatory Technology
